A short description of the various techniques in use for the establishment of aircraft reference trajectories is presented. Then a description of the principles and operation of the EUROCONTROL program MURATREC (Multi-Radar Trajectory Reconstitution) follows, covering in particular: (1) estimation of systematic radar errors; (2) curve fitting by the use of B-splines and dynamically adaptable spline steps; (3) accuracy of the reconstructed positional information; and (4) reconstitution of altitude, accelerations and speed. Applications of the MURATREC program are outlined, including application for the analysis of radar plot and track accuracy (examples) and possible applications for incident investigations, on-line alignment of multi-radar information and simulation of aircraft trajectories in a given radar environment.
